A lot of films have proved that sometimes it’s the execution which works, not the content. A classic example is Mel Gibson’s Apocalypto. Abbas Tyrewala’s Jaane Tu…Ya Jaane Na is also somewhat similar-the story is not outstanding, it is the direction and screenplay which makes this movie a must-watch one! The funny and weird characters of this movie put on a smile on our faces and it remains even after the movie is ended!


The story of the movie: Jai (Imran Khan), Aditi (Genelia Dsouza), Rotlu (Karan Makhija), Bombs (Alishka Varde), Jiggy (Nirav Mehta) and Shaleen (Sugandha Garg) are the best buddies. Jai and Aditi are completely opposite of each other yet have the strongest bond between them. Aditi’s parents, Jai’s mom (Rachna Pathak Shah) and even their friends know that Jai and Aditi are made for each other. But Jai and Aditi that all this is rubbish and that they are just friends. And to prove this, Aditi decides to search a girlfriend for Jai and Jai will search the perfect man for Aditi!


Jaane Tu…Ya Jaane Na is a wonderful entertainer and the reason why it works big time is because the characters are real and one can relate oneself with them easily. You may have surely heard of people having similar traits, or you may have encountered people like them. Or there is a possibility that you may be totally like one of the characters! So don’t be surprised when you go to see this flick and the person next to you says to his friend “When I was in college, I was totally like Jai!”


The first half of the movie was outstanding! The goings-on were thoroughly interesting and funny and there was not a single dull moment. However, the second half tends to get a little slightly boring. However, the movie gets on a new high in the last 20 minutes. Many may find the climax clichéd and unrealistic, but it made the movie better and more interesting! Even the climax at the airport is highly applaudable!


Jaane Tu…Ya Jaane Na clearly reflects the current times or the changing scenario. For instance, Jai’s mom and his friends constantly telling him to buy a cellphone; or Jai openly revealing to his mother without any hesitation that he has a girlfriend.


There are lots of actors in the movie but the best thing is none of them have done overacting. The actors performed as per their character demanded.


Imran Khan gets a dream launch and he utilizes this opportunity fully and gives the best performance! His chocolate boy looks and his sexy voice works in favour of his character! Almost all the girls in the country have fallen for him and with his splendid performance, he is sure going to have a bigger fan following! Great work, Imran!!


Genelia Dsouza looks beautiful and has a wonderful smile and expressive eyes! With all these, she adds freshness to her character. She certainly gives one of the best performances of this year!


Karan Makhija as Rotlu gives the best performance in the lot. Next to him is Sugandha Garg (Shaleen). Nirav Mehta as Jiggy was totally funny! While Alishka Varde (Bombs) didn’t had much to do.


Ratna Pathak Shah was simply outstanding and likeable. Naseruddin Shah as Amar Singh Rathore was the funniest in the movie! The scene where he and Rachna used to talk brings the house down! Ayaz Khan as Sushant does total justice to his character. Pratiek Babbar as Genelia’s bro was simply awesome (He looks ditto like Ishant Sharma, doesn’t he?!).


Manjari as Meghna was perfect for her role. Paresh Rawal as Inspector Waghmare was hilarious! Rajat Kapoor was okay. Sohail Khan and Arbaaz are also there in guest appearances and they were totally funny; especially Sohail. I loved Sohail in Maine Pyaar Kyun Kiya too and I just wish that I can see him more in comic flicks! Others were good.


A R Rahman’s music was as usual rocking! It’s great to see that the music maestro who gives music in period flicks can do an equally good job in a youth oriented flick like Jaane Tu…Ya Jaane Na! All songs were rocking however the two best songs are ‘Kabhi Kabhi Aditi’ and ‘Pappu Cant Dance’! The lyrics of ‘Kabhi Kabhi’ is splendid. No hard Urdu word used in it and its tune is just awesome! Manoj Lobo’s cinematography was normal and perfect.


Abbas Tyrewala is the winner! He wrote the story, script, dialogues, and lyrics and even directed the movie and did the fabulous job in each department (Reminds me of Imtiaz Ali!)!! The way he associated Rajput bravery with the story is remarkable! It is evident that Abbas is inspired from many youth love stories like Qayamat Se Qayamat Tak, Ishq Vishk (and even Chalte Chalte) but though he comes up with an interesting product and certainly deserves a pat on his back! The best scenes of the movie:


1.    Imran and Genelia’s entry


2.    The songs ‘Kabhi Kabhi Aditi’, ‘Pappu Cant Dance’ and ‘Nazrein Milana’


3.    Jai’s mom talking to his dad (Damn funny!)


4.    Jai fooling Arbaaz and Sohail in the disco


5.    Aditi’s parents ‘interviewing’ Jai!


6.    Aditi’s bro conversation with Aditi and then with Sushant


7.    Jiggy’s birthday


8.    Jai at Sushant’s place


9.    The last 20 minutes (Just awesome!)


On the whole, Jaane Tu…Ya Jaane Na is a wonderful entertainer which entertains thoroughly. It’s not a path breaking kind of movies. It’s just a timepass entertainer which touches your heart and will surely bring a smile on your faces. If you are a youth, don’t miss it! Go with your friends and enjoy!
